vr1.jpgVirpi Räisänen, one of Finland's brightest rising singing talents, has garnered an impressive list of honours and achievements both as a mezzo soprano and earlier as a concert violinist. Next to her successful violin career singing was always her other passion. After finishing her singing diploma with honours she has launched a blooming singing career as well.

 

Now her warm mezzo voice and her strong musicality is leading her from one success to another. Besides mastering the traditional mezzo soprano repertoire, she has also established herself as a champion of contemporary music having world premiered dozens of new works, most of them written and dedicated to her.

 

Her career received a beautiful beginning with an invitation to 2009 Salzburger Festspiele where Virpi sang one of the leading roles in Luigi Nono's opera Al gran sole carico d'amore. During 2009 she was also seen in the leading role of Elmira in Händel's seldomly performed opera Floridante in The International Händel Festspiele in Halle. 2010 brought her a re-invitation to the Salzburg Festspiele for a role in Wolfgang Rihms' new opera Dionysos, which was revived in Amsterdam DNO (and Holland Festival) in 2011. A busy recital shedule followed next to her opera engagements and during spring 2011 she gave recitals in Amsterdam, Helsinki, Tokyo, Riga and Turku Music Festivals and appeared as a soloist of the Netherlands Chamber Orchestra in Amsterdam Concertgebouw, Ligeti Requiem as a soloist of Orchestre Philharmonique de Radio France with Esa-Pekka Salonen conducting, soloist of Tapiola Sinfonietta premiering Lotta Wennäkoski's new work Le miroir courbe and appearing on stages in Aix-en-Provence, Turku Music festival and Stift International Music Festival.
